If I need to, I can handle Mantra quite happily on my own but, particularly when long passages are involved, I look for people to join me. Mantra can handle one or two people on their own or one or two couples. At a pinch Mantra could manage yet another person (sharing or in the dinette), but I would need to have significant reason for so doing. Ideal complement is a total of two (or three) people. For most of my earlier circumnavigation the ship's complement was just two of us.
